Dodô’s contract rescinded by Náutico, cleared to join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ors

On 30 July 2026 Brazil’s National Dispute Resolution Chamber (CNRD) issued a preliminary injunction terminating midfielder Dodô’s contract with Clube Náutico Capibaribe after the club failed to provide proof of the R$ 800 000 purchase‑option payment required by its loan agreement with Coimbra‑MG. The decision was recorded by the Brazilian Football Confederation (CBF) in the Daily Information Bulletin, freeing the player to complete a transfer to South Korea’s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ors.

Náutico released a statement saying it received the ruling with “estranhamento” (surprise) and will present a formal defence within the legally‑prescribed period. Club president Bruno Becker announced a press conference for 31 July to clarify the matter. The underlying dispute, concerning the option to buy Dodô’s economic rights from Coimbra‑MG, remains subject to further legal assessment.
